Default Radio controlled clocks and the new DST (mine didn't work)

HD Radio² wrote:
My clock reset at the proper time just fine. But at local 7 PM Sunday
evening the clock rolled around back to 6 PM.
This Monday morning it was back to the correct DST.

Funny, it did the same rollforward, rollback, rollforward last year.


It's a bug in La Crosse clocks. It comes from having to postpone
events to 2am local when the DST bit is noticed at UTC midnight. They screwed
up the logic so that it thinks it ought to be back on standard time
at the end of the first day of daylight time, as well. The same
thing happens in the fall.
